Subject: | epics on beaglebone |

I want to install EPICS on a Beaglebone board. I simply copied the
working install of 3.14.12.2 from my laptop to the Beaglebone, added
configs for linux-armv7l, did a make clean uninstall and make. I
think there must be some buffer issues with either bash or make,
since the compile statements are truncated: see the attached
screenshot. Anyone else installed EPICS on Beaglebone? SOme versions
info below. THanks, Pete. /usr/local/epics# uname -a Linux beaglebone 3.2.28 #1 Tue Sep 11 13:08:30 CEST 2012 armv7l GNU/Linux /usr/local/epics# gcc -v Using built-in specs. COLLECT_GCC=gcc COLLECT_LTO_WRAPPER=/usr/libexec/gcc/arm-angstrom-linux-gnueabi/4.5.4/lto-wrapper Target: arm-angstrom-linux-gnueabi Configured with: /home/koen/setup-scripts/build/tmp-angstrom_v2012_05-eglibc/work-shared/gcc-4.5-r49+svnr1849t Thread model: posix gcc version 4.5.4 20120305 (prerelease) (GCC) /usr/local/epics# make -v GNU Make 3.82 Built for arm-angstrom-linux-gnueabi Copyright (C) 2010 Free Software Foundation, Inc.
